(71068) 1999 XY109
Summary
(71068) 1999 XY109 is an asteroid[1].
Key Facts
- (71068) 1999 XY109 is credited with the discovery of Catalina Sky Survey[2].
- (71068) 1999 XY109's instance of is recorded as asteroid[3].
- (71068) 1999 XY109's site of astronomical discovery is recorded as Catalina Station[4].
- (71068) 1999 XY109 followed (71067) 1999 XX108[5].
- (71068) 1999 XY109 was followed by (71069) 1999 XB110[6].
- (71068) 1999 XY109's minor planet group is recorded as asteroid belt[7].
- (71068) 1999 XY109's parent astronomical body is recorded as Sun[8].
- (71068) 1999 XY109's provisional designation is recorded as 1999 XY109[9].
- (71068) 1999 XY109's time of discovery or invention is recorded as December 4, 1999[10].
